Basic Information
Molecular Formula
C9H9NO4
Molecular Weight
195.17 g/mol
Physical Properties
Melting Point
121.0 to 126.0 deg-C
Boiling Point
321.7℃ at 760 mmHg
Density
1.2310
Flash Point
148.3℃
Water Solubility
Soluble in water(14 g/L) (25°C). Soluble in chloroform.
Chemical Identifiers
SMILES
COC(=O)C1=NC(=CC=C1)C(=O)OC
InChIKey
SNQQJEJPJMXYTR-UHFFFAOYSA-N
Database References
MDL Number
MFCD00134493
